Design System Wisdom 2023

Some wisdom I've learned working with design systems

The following is a result of my three years as lead developer on the Astro UX Design System. These are not universal truths. These are lessons I had to learn. These are lessons that have stuck to the bottom of the pan, for better or for worse. Do not take these as gospel or endorsements—our design system is very unique and is likely very different than yours.

The Prime Directive

Building

Cultivating

Naming

Documentation

Design Tokens

Patterns

Versioning